Nahfeldartig is a German term that translates to "near-field-like" or "near-field type." It is primarily used in the context of physics and engineering, particularly in wave phenomena and antenna theory. The term describes a situation or characteristic that resembles the behavior observed in the near-field region of a radiating source.
